In a bold move, Bill Ackman, the influential investor behind Pershing Square, has significantly raised his takeover offer for Howard Hughes Holdings, aiming to craft a modern conglomerate reminiscent of Berkshire Hathaway. The revised offer entails acquiring 10 million newly issued shares at a price of $90 each, a notable increase from the initial offer of $85 made earlier this year. This strategy aligns with Ackman’s vision to establish a diversified holding company that encapsulates a range of investment .

Ackman’s revised transaction is particularly strategic due to its streamlined nature; it eliminates the need for regulatory approvals, shareholder voting, or financing. This efficiency can facilitate a swift closing process, potentially within just a few weeks. Should this transaction succeed, Pershing Square would command a substantial 48% stake in Howard Hughes Holdings, positioning Ackman not only as an investor but also as the chairman and CEO of the real estate development firm.

Interestingly, shares of Howard Hughes experienced a decline of nearly 5% in trading following the announcement, despite having surged nearly 7% before the news broke, indicating mixed investor sentiment amid the excitement surrounding Ackman’s intentions.

Drawing comparisons to Warren Buffett, the iconic CEO of Berkshire Hathaway, Ackman’s vision reflects a deep appreciation for successful investment philosophies. He expressed the aspiration to replicate the “Oracle of Omaha’s” transformative journey, which began as an activist investor and evolved into a managerial position over a significant enterprise. Ackman aims to emulate this model by focusing on acquiring controlling interests in both public and private companies that meet stringent quality criteria.

Future Prospects for Howard Hughes Holdings

Looking ahead, Ackman assures stakeholders that Howard Hughes will maintain its commitment to developing and managing master-planned communities, such as The Woodlands in Texas and Summerlin in Las Vegas. He argues that owning and evolving smaller, emerging master-planned communities into thriving urban centers in pro- environments is a long-term strategy.
